Skip to content

Refactor .coderabbit.yaml for improved review guidelines#104

Merged
IOhacker merged 1 commit intodevelopfrom
IOhacker-patch-1
Apr 8, 2026
Merged

Refactor .coderabbit.yaml for improved review guidelines#104
IOhacker merged 1 commit intodevelopfrom
IOhacker-patch-1

Conversation

@IOhacker
Copy link
Copy Markdown
Contributor

@IOhacker IOhacker commented Apr 8, 2026

Updated configuration settings and review instructions in .coderabbit.yaml to enhance clarity and structure.

Summary by CodeRabbit

  • Chores
    • Updated code review tool configuration to refine review workflows and align project development standards guidance.

Updated configuration settings and review instructions in .coderabbit.yaml to enhance clarity and structure.
@IOhacker IOhacker merged commit acc7dfa into develop Apr 8, 2026
1 of 2 checks passed
@coderabbitai
Copy link
Copy Markdown

coderabbitai bot commented Apr 8, 2026

Caution

Review failed

The pull request is closed.

Warning

Ignoring CodeRabbit configuration file changes. For security, only the configuration from the base branch is applied for open source repositories.

Warning

.coderabbit.yaml has a parsing error

The CodeRabbit configuration file in this repository has a parsing error and default settings were used instead. Please fix the error(s) in the configuration file. You can initialize chat with CodeRabbit to get help with the configuration file.

💥 Parsing errors (1)
Validation error: Expected array, received object at "reviews.path_filters"
⚙️ Configuration instructions
  • Please see the configuration documentation for more information.
  • You can also validate your configuration using the online YAML validator.
  • If your editor has YAML language server enabled, you can add the path at the top of this file to enable auto-completion and validation: # yaml-language-server: $schema=https://coderabbit.ai/integrations/schema.v2.json
ℹ️ Recent review info
⚙️ Run configuration

Configuration used: defaults

Review profile: CHILL

Plan: Pro

Run ID: be963cd2-20fc-4867-9d36-3b739d5c1b61

📥 Commits

Reviewing files that changed from the base of the PR and between 4131f64 and 04e6236.

📒 Files selected for processing (1)
  • .coderabbit.yaml

📝 Walkthrough

Walkthrough

Updated .coderabbit.yaml configuration file to restructure review settings. Changed the review profile from assertive to chill, introduced request changes workflow, added labeling instructions based on PR line-count ranges, and incorporated path-specific review guidance for different project layers and conventions.

Changes

Cohort / File(s) Summary
Configuration Restructuring
.coderabbit.yaml
Substantially refactored review configuration: replaced prior reviews settings (profile, collapse_walkthrough, commit_status, instructions, path_filters) with new structure using profile: 'chill', request_changes_workflow, suggested_labels/auto_apply_labels, and labeling_instructions based on PR line counts. Added path_instructions for targeted guidance across Java/Spring conventions, API/application/domain/infrastructure/config layers, and test standards. Expanded project-level standards for build files and Spring configuration. Added chat settings and YAML schema directive. Removed pre_merge_checks section.

Estimated code review effort

🎯 3 (Moderate) | ⏱️ ~20 minutes

Poem

🐰 Hops through configs with glee,
From assertive to chill, now we agree!
Path instructions bloom like clover so fine,
Labels applied, each boundary defined—
A gentler review, yet standards align! 🌿✨

✨ Finishing Touches
🧪 Generate unit tests (beta)
  • Create PR with unit tests
  • Commit unit tests in branch IOhacker-patch-1

Thanks for using CodeRabbit! It's free for OSS, and your support helps us grow. If you like it, consider giving us a shout-out.

❤️ Share

Comment @coderabbitai help to get the list of available commands and usage tips.

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

None yet

Projects

None yet

Development

Successfully merging this pull request may close these issues.

1 participant